Qualifications & Experience:
- Master’s or Doctoral degree in School Psychology from an accredited program
- Valid state certification or eligibility as a School Psychologist
- Prior experience working within school settings preferred
- Strong assessment, intervention, and consultation skills
- Ability to collaborate effectively with teachers, parents, and other support staff
- Knowledge of multi-tiered systems of support and Special Education processes
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ct comprehensive psychological and educational assessments
- Develop and implement intervention strategies to address students’ needs
- Participate in the development of Individualized Education Programs (IEPs)
- Provide counseling and behavioral interventions for students as required
- Serve as a resource and consultant for school staff and families
-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to support student well-being and success
- Maintain detailed and compliant records and documentation
